Elaborative Rehearsal
A memory technique that involves thinking about the meaning of the information to be remembered or making connections between that information and known information.
Working Memory
A cognitive system with a limited capacity that is responsible for temporarily holding information available for processing.
Phonology
A branch of linguistics concerned with the systematic organization of sounds in languages, specifically how they are used to encode meaning and affect language structure.
Over-Extension
A common linguistic error in early childhood where a word is used too broadly, covering unrelated objects or concepts.
